[mylar-dev] Depending on Mylar plugins

Hi Mik,
 
(I'm using Eclipse 3.2RC7 with Mylar 0.5.3.)
 
I have a plugin project that I have made dependent on Mylar core (I added the org.eclipse.mylar.core dependency to the plugin.xml/manifest).
But when I try to access mylar code - e.g. by calling MylarPlugin.getDefault() I get a compilation error because it can't find any of the Mylar classes.
 
I think the problem is because the org.eclipse.mylar.core_0.5.3.jar file contains the nested jar file mylar-core.jar (which contains the class files).  This nesting of jar files seems to prevent me from accessing the Mylar classes.  I extracted the contents of the org.eclipse.mylar.core_0.5.3.jar file into a directory inside of my eclipse/plugins and removed the org.eclipse.mylar.core_0.5.3.jar file and it works.
 
Have you or anyone else seen this problem before?  
Does anyone know what the Eclipse convention is on packaging plugin jars?  I looked at a few other well know plugins - EMF, PEF, and UI, and they all directly contain the class files (they don't have nested jar files).
